Promoting Mobility and Accessibility:
One of the primary benefits of DME in home healthcare is its ability to promote mobility and accessibility. Devices such as wheelchairs, walkers, canes, and crutches enable individuals with limited mobility to move around their homes safely and independently. These aids not only reduce the risk of falls and injuries but also empower individuals to perform daily activities without constant assistance.
Enhancing Comfort and Safety:
Durable Medical Equipment Scottsdale is designed with user comfort and safety in mind. Hospital beds with adjustable features, pressure-relief mattresses, and supportive cushions provide a comfortable and safe sleeping environment for those with mobility issues or conditions that require extended bedrest. Additionally, bathroom safety aids like grab bars, raised toilet seats, and shower chairs reduce the risk of accidents, ensuring a secure bathing experience.
Respiratory Support at Home:
For individuals with respiratory conditions such as sleep apnea or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), DME plays a crucial role in managing these conditions at home. Devices like CPAP machines and oxygen concentrators ensure that individuals receive the necessary respiratory support, allowing them to sleep better and breathe more easily without frequent hospital visits.
Diabetes Management:
DME also supports individuals with diabetes in managing their condition effectively. Blood glucose monitors, insulin pumps, and diabetic shoes are essential tools that help patients monitor their blood sugar levels, administer insulin, and prevent complications, all from the comfort of their homes.
Independence for Aging Adults:
As people age, maintaining independence becomes increasingly important. DME can be a lifeline for older adults who wish to age in place. Mobility aids, grab bars, and adaptive devices for daily activities can help seniors live independently, improving their physical and mental well-being while reducing the need for costly assisted living facilities.
Rehabilitation and Recovery:
After surgeries or injuries, DME supports rehabilitation and recovery efforts at home. Orthopedic braces, crutches, and exercise equipment tailored to rehabilitation needs facilitate safe and effective physical therapy. This allows patients to regain their strength and mobility while under the care of healthcare professionals or with guidance from therapists.
